Hi, The problem lies with people asking a producer to help without pay, who wants to do that? I am just a small independent production co and get st least one script a week, big cos will get thousands of unsolicited scripts. What you perhaps mean is you need someone to find you money not just produce the film or do you want someone to take it on, a production co who will do everything from Cast to crew and find the money, get it into film festivals etc, but let you Direct it. Very few experienced producers will do that on a short film or even a feature. Either seek collaboration with a contract sharing any profits (unlikely) or you can pay a funder to find the money for you. They may want up to 50% of the money raised.
However I suggest producing it yourself. I did that on my first short films. Produce and Direct, get other crew and Cast involved. At least pay them all travel and decent food and crowdfund for your budget.

Jane made some really good points about finding a producer when you don't have a budget. It's tough. However, I understand that you are looking for a producer to collaborate with at this early stage, so you have a team for development/funding schemes such as London Calling.

Again, I suggest you post into Production > Get People. Give as much information about your project as you can, and you can say you're offering expenses only (this is a minimum).

Once you find a producer who loves and supports your idea, you can work together to start thinking about where you could apply for money, or as Jane suggests, whether something like crowdfunding might be an option.
